The HR field is a very subspecialized field, where professionals need to hold skills in many different aspects of the work. By asking this question, your interviewer wants to know what you consider your strongest suit within the field and how these skills will help benefit their organization if you are hired. Before your interview, put some serious thought into where you feel that your skills would shine the best with this organization and where you honestly find the most satisfaction in your work. As you answer, talk passionately to ensure that your interviewer sees the dedication you will be bringing to their team.
